Japan: Fruit fetishists given chance to pick up pyramid-shaped watermelon for princely 52,000 yen (approx. $US 500)

July 19, 2009 – Mainichi Shimbun

An unusual pyramid-shaped watermelon has drawn attention from 20090715k0000m040073000p_size5 customers in a department store here. The watermelon measures about 25 centimeters high and is priced at 52,500 yen.
